Nike’s Air Force 1 Arrives in a “Reverse Panda” Colourway
The so-called ‘Mid Agenda’ has crept over to the Nike Air Force 1, and to be completely honest, there’s little reason to call foul on the movement. Especially if strong colourways like the one above keep coming out. This two-toned pair may look like just another pair of white and black Uptowns, but there’s more than meets the eye.
Good leather is always worth noticing, and this pair’s white overlays on the toe bumper, eye stays, heel counter and ankle strap appear to be particularly nicely tumbled. The contrasting black on the toe box, mid panel and ankle collar trim looks standard fare, but that’ll be hiding in the darkness. Beyond that the Swoosh and ankle tab exhibit the uncommon edge finish known as pinking, seen via the jagged cuts. This quirky detail is just enough to keep things interesting, since the remainder of the colourway is all white. The insoles appear to read ‘Air Force Every…’ – it’ll be interesting to discover what the remainder of the text says. In any case, some online commentary is already nicknaming these the ‘Reverse Panda’ – more enlightened sneakerheads will instead draw parallels to the infamous Rick Owens ‘Dunks’.
Find these Nike Air Force 1 Mids in coming months at all good retailers.
